General Description:
The MRI Technologist reports to CT/MRI Supervisor (if on-site) or DI Supervisor (if off-site) and performs routine and emergent MRI scanning procedures while using careful high magnetic field safety practices. The position shall exemplify the desired Culture of Choice® and philosophies of Parrish Healthcare.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Provides all aspects of Magnetic Resonance Imaging care based on established standards. 
  • DEMONSTRATES COMPETENCY in all procedures within the scope of practice, as appropriate to the ages of the patients served evidenced by: The ability to obtain information and interpret information in terms of the patient’s needs; knowledge of growth and development; and understanding of how to compensate technical factors to provide an optimal clinical image for interpretation. Age groups that pertain include:  INFANT, PEDIATRIC, ADULT, ADOLESCENT AND   GERIATRIC.
  • Educates the patient prior to performing the procedure and ensures patient questions are answered. 
  • Ensures proper prescreening of all patients for MRI procedures with patient and/or family interviews. 
  • Operates computer to achieve maximum quality scans for an accurate diagnosis. 
  • Administers contrast agents when appropriate using department established criteria and guidelines, computer entry for charge capture and recognition of adverse patient reactions. Completes all necessary documentation related to contrast media use. 
  • Communicates patient needs and/or pertinent assessment information to the radiologist (or other healthcare providers) as it pertains to the exam. 
  • Completes timely and accurate computer entry duties including exam status change, billing additions or corrections, patient tracking time entries, and appropriate ICD-10 codes.
  • Cleans and stocks MRI Suite as assigned. Cleans MRI equipment and follows infection control guidelines for waste disposal. Reads posted department communications and attends staff meetings.
  • Prepares and verifies daily function of equipment necessary to perform daily procedures. Performs quality assurance and is responsible for knowing manufacturers safety recommendations for all equipment.
  • Reports any problems to supervisor.
  • Coordinates patient scheduling, patient care plans and other diagnostic procedures with nursing units,
    physician offices, other Diagnostic Imaging modalities and radiologists.
  • Knows fire, disaster and safety procedures and regulations as pertains to the work area.
  • Performs similar or related duties as assigned.
Requirements:

Formal Education:
  • Associate's Degree or other Two Year College equivalent required. 
  • Military training accepted. 
Work Experience:
  • 1 - 2 years of experience preferred. 
Required Licenses, Certifications, Registrations:
  • Florida DOH in Radiologic Technology (or associate degree or bachelor degree in allied health field with certification in another clinical imaging field (i.e. US, NM, etc)) 
  • BCLS through the American Heart Association required. 
  • ARRT certification required. 
  • MRI Registry eligible required within 1 year of hire date.
